[DB-SIG] Oracle, Python and CGI

Cary Collett cary@ratatosk.org
Mon, 4 Aug 1997 12:16:25 -0400 (EDT)


I'm trying to access an Oracle DB from a Python script being called via
CGI. When I tried to connect to Oracle, I got this error:

    cobj = oracledb.oracledb('ffoo/bar')
OracleDbError: LOGON caused a Error while trying to retrieve text for 
error ORA-01019

At first I though it was because the script was running as nobody, so I
set up Apache's suEXEC to change my UID and GID. posix.getuid() and 
getgid() verify that this it's working. (Even the effective UID and GIDs
are changed.)

But I still get the connect error.

The script will connect fine if I run it from the command line. Also
I can connect fine when running python in command line mode.

Anyhow, I'm stumped, any suggestions are welcome!


